Today in Karachi, law enforcement officials exchanged gunfire with alleged criminals in Liaquatabad and Nazimabad, resulting in the arrest of three individuals, two of whom were injured.
Near the Sindhi Hotel in Liaquatabad, police officers encountered alleged robbers, leading to a fierce exchange of gunfire. As a result of this confrontation, two suspects were arrested. Syed Ali, who is the son of Syed Faraz, was injured during the clash, while his alleged accomplice, Arzaza Mahmood, the son of Mahmood Alam, was also taken into custody. A third suspect managed to escape from the scene. Authorities recovered a pistol, ammunition, and a motorcycle from the apprehended individuals. The police are attempting to capture the fleeing accomplice and gather details of the incident.
Meanwhile, in a separate confrontation on Kachra Road in Nazimabad, police encountered another alleged robber. After an exchange of gunfire, Amir, who is the son of Abdul Rahim, was arrested in an injured state. From Amir, officers recovered a weapon and bullets. Like the Liaquatabad incident, this case is also under thorough investigation by the local police.
